Kirt has raised the important question of whether increased health by
instinctive eaters might be related to the cessation of dairy and grains.
In light of this I am looking critically at my claims above. Of course,
much of my improvement was be due to eliminating drugs, cigarettes, and
SAD diet. I was on prescription drugs non-stop for 30 years, and many of
my problems were related to that. What I did notice was that the
improvement was slow but steady after stopping these things, whereas the
improvement in diet, not necessarily IE, brought rather rapid
improvements.

A number of points make me think that my improvement was diet related and
related to the work of releasing old stored up toxic feelings of anger.
Symptoms of bronchitis from my lung disease got worse during a period of
ten years after I stopped smoking but was still eating SAD. It improved
rather suddenly when I started eating all raw food in Jan 95. Of course
it might be said that the symptoms during those ten years were detox
symptoms and the improvement was because of them, yet it seemed that the
improvement was rather sudden and therefore perhaps related to the diet
change.

Periods of intense work in releasing anger always cause detox symptoms
followed by improved mental health. Further, when I cut back on fruits
and used large amounts of unheated honey, my pancreatic function tests
became normal. My cholesterol ratio and triglycerides improved over a
period of six months during which I began to eat raw fatty
animal food in 96. My B-12 and homocysteine became abnormal after I had
been eating vegetarian for two years, and became normal after I took B-12
supplements briefly and began animal food. I've stopped the supplements,
so will have to wait for more tests maybe next year. One last point. When
I recommitted to IE and better food combining in July of this year, I
noticed a sudden improvement in my ability read, also in my senses.

Please give me your analysis. I also hope some of you will share your
experiences, so that we can better arrive at the truth.
